Improved Social PR via the Employee Advocacy Route

Waxing UnLyrical

When doing my due diligence for this post, I came across a transcript of the #PRprochat that happened in July 2014. Shonali Burke (@shonali) July 10, 2014. On average, each employee connects with at least 300 people through social media (Facebook, LinkedIn, Twitter and other platforms included). How does it figure in PR?
